projects
/
bertos.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
Add the check for the right toolchain for the selected cpu
[bertos.git]
/
bertos
/
cpu
/
avr
/
drv
/
timer_avr.h
diff --git
a/bertos/cpu/avr/drv/timer_avr.h
b/bertos/cpu/avr/drv/timer_avr.h
index a8ea3da95e8db7dddbeabe639eb89f518b94c2b5..d306cd8a9bd6c9d4a65518fb619cc56b0db149d0 100644
(file)
--- a/
bertos/cpu/avr/drv/timer_avr.h
+++ b/
bertos/cpu/avr/drv/timer_avr.h
@@
-27,7
+27,7
@@
* the GNU General Public License.
*
* Copyright 2003, 2004, 2005 Develer S.r.l. (http://www.develer.com/)
* the GNU General Public License.
*
* Copyright 2003, 2004, 2005 Develer S.r.l. (http://www.develer.com/)
- * Copyright 2000 Bern
ardo Innocenti <bernie@develer.com
>
+ * Copyright 2000 Bern
ie Innocenti <bernie@codewiz.org
>
*
* -->
*
*
* -->
*
@@
-35,7
+35,7
@@
*
* \version $Id$
*
*
* \version $Id$
*
- * \author Bern
ardo Innocenti <bernie@develer.com
>
+ * \author Bern
ie Innocenti <bernie@codewiz.org
>
* \author Francesco Sacchi <batt@develer.com>
*
*/
* \author Francesco Sacchi <batt@develer.com>
*
*/
@@
-73,7
+73,11
@@
#define TIMER_PRESCALER 64
#define TIMER_HW_BITS 8
#define TIMER_PRESCALER 64
#define TIMER_HW_BITS 8
- #define DEFINE_TIMER_ISR SIGNAL(SIG_OUTPUT_COMPARE0)
+ #if CPU_AVR_ATMEGA1281 || CPU_AVR_ATMEGA168
+ #define DEFINE_TIMER_ISR SIGNAL(SIG_OUTPUT_COMPARE0A)
+ #else
+ #define DEFINE_TIMER_ISR SIGNAL(SIG_OUTPUT_COMPARE0)
+ #endif
#define TIMER_TICKS_PER_SEC 1000
#define TIMER_HW_CNT OCR_DIVISOR
#define TIMER_TICKS_PER_SEC 1000
#define TIMER_HW_CNT OCR_DIVISOR